Cherry Lime Runtz is a modern hybrid cannabis strain derived from the cross-breeding of Gelato #33 and Cherry Limeade. This cultivar represents a specialized genetic blend that results in a stable plant suitable for cultivation in both indoor and outdoor environments. Growers can expect a moderate difficulty level and a high yield, provided the plant completes its 63-day flowering window. Beyond its primary heritage, the strain serves as a foundational component in further breeding projects, most notably seen in its use to produce offspring such as Cherry Lime Runtz x Black Lime Reserve.
The chemical complexity of this strain is defined by a terpene profile led by limonene, followed by myrcene, linalool, caryophyllene, beta-pinene, humulene, nerolidol, pinene, borneol, camphene, valencene, geraniol, caryophyllene-oxide, terpinolene, bisabolol, ocimene, and sabinene. This sequence of aromatics provides a nuanced sensory experience that mirrors the biological composition of the buds. As a THC-dominant variety with 18.6% THC, the interplay between these specific terpenes and the cannabinoid structure defines the overall profile of the smoke and fragrance.
Users of Cherry Lime Runtz report effects that are primarily characterized as relaxed, happy, and uplifted. These therapeutic outcomes make the strain well-suited for individuals seeking to manage stress, alleviate pain, or improve sleep quality. By balancing its distinct genetic parents with a high-yield potential and reliable flowering time, it remains a consistent choice for those prioritizing specific functional effects alongside a well-documented terpene-forward profile.

Research notes below describe isolated terpene mechanisms and early findings. They do not guarantee effects from this strain and are not medical advice.
Russo 2011: increases serotonin in prefrontal cortex + dopamine in hippocampus via 5-HT1A; Johns Hopkins 2024: significantly reduced anxiety vs THC alone.
Russo 2011: naloxone-sensitive analgesia, potentiates barbiturate sleep; dominant sedating terpenoid; blocks hepatic carcinogenesis by aflatoxin.
Russo 2011: local anesthetic equal to procaine; anticonvulsant via glutamate/GABA modulation; reduces morphine tolerance via multisite opioid/GABAergic/cannabinoid action.

Frequently Asked Questions
Is Cherry Lime Runtz indica or sativa?
Cherry Lime Runtz is modeled here as a balanced hybrid (equal indica and sativa genetics).
What terpene is dominant in Cherry Lime Runtz?
Limonene is shown as the dominant terpene at approximately ~60%. Myrcene follows as the secondary terpene.
